This is only a 4 day old seedling grown indoors, and basically I accidently dropped a roll of duct tape on top of it and the stem was bent to a point where it won't stand up itself anymore. This happened about 20 minutes ago.

I stuck a pencil crayon in the soil and loosely tied the stem to the pencil crayon so that it at least stands up straight, I moved the soil inside the pot around so that it gives the stem a little more support and I also watered it really well. But I don't know what else to do since it's way too early to add nutrients.

Will it die? What can I expect to happen? Is there anything I can do? I'm a new grower so any tips will be helpful.

The red arrow points to where the bend is, if that makes much of a difference...

who knows? plant another seed just in case...it's only a 4 day old seedling and too small to tape up. you might try putting a couple rocks or something around it to prop it up while it repairs itself...don't add anything more than you already have or else you'll drown it. seedlings don't like muddy soil...and and it's too young to be adding ferts.
